Не работает бистрий пропуск текста в Yanfly Engine Ace - Ace Message System.
11 года 4 мес. назад #77103
от Eokati
Делай так, как подсказывает сердце, а об остальном пускай заботятся другие.
Прошу прощения, но я нашел еще один баг.
Не работает бистрий пропуск текста в Yanfly Engine Ace - Ace Message System.
Буду очень благодарен если найдется решение.
Не работает бистрий пропуск текста в Yanfly Engine Ace - Ace Message System.
Буду очень благодарен если найдется решение.
Делай так, как подсказывает сердце, а об остальном пускай заботятся другие.
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.
11 года 3 мес. назад #77116
от Iren_Rin
Iren_Rin ответил в теме Не работает бистрий пропуск текста в Yanfly Engine Ace - Ace Message System.
Нужна демка, где не будет работать пропуск. Все зависит от того в какой последовательности у тебя вставлены скрипты.
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.
11 года 3 мес. назад #77133
от Eokati
Делай так, как подсказывает сердце, а об остальном пускай заботятся другие.
Вот последовательности:
№1
1.Yanfly Engine Ace - Ace Message System
2.Yami Engine Ace - Pop Message
3.MenuScreen While Message (MSWM)
Здесь пропуск не работает.
№2
1.MenuScreen While Message (MSWM)
2.Yami Engine Ace - Pop Message
3.Yanfly Engine Ace - Ace Message System
Здесь заедает вызов меню.
Вот демка:
Демка
№1
1.Yanfly Engine Ace - Ace Message System
2.Yami Engine Ace - Pop Message
3.MenuScreen While Message (MSWM)
Здесь пропуск не работает.
№2
1.MenuScreen While Message (MSWM)
2.Yami Engine Ace - Pop Message
3.Yanfly Engine Ace - Ace Message System
Здесь заедает вызов меню.
Вот демка:
Демка
Делай так, как подсказывает сердце, а об остальном пускай заботятся другие.
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.
11 года 3 мес. назад - 11 года 3 мес. назад #77142
от Iren_Rin
Iren_Rin ответил в теме Не работает бистрий пропуск текста в Yanfly Engine Ace - Ace Message System.
Остановись на последовательности №1. После всех трех добавь этот не очень красивый, но рабочий код.
ВНИМАНИЕ: Спойлер!
Code:
class Window_Message
def input_pause
self.pause = true
wait(10)
case BUTTON
when Input::B
until Input.trigger?(:C) || Input.press?(YEA::MESSAGE::TEXT_SKIP)
Fiber.yield
end
when Input::C
until Input.trigger?(:B) || Input.press?(YEA::MESSAGE::TEXT_SKIP)
Fiber.yield
end
else
until Input.trigger?(:B) || Input.trigger?(:C) || Input.press?(YEA::MESSAGE::TEXT_SKIP)
Fiber.yield
end
end
Input.update
self.pause = false
end
end
Последнее редактирование: 11 года 3 мес. назад пользователем Iren_Rin.
Спасибо сказали: Eokati
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.
11 года 3 мес. назад #77193
от Eokati
Делай так, как подсказывает сердце, а об остальном пускай заботятся другие.
Работает! Большое тебе спасибо, Iren_Rin.
Делай так, как подсказывает сердце, а об остальном пускай заботятся другие.
Пожалуйста Войти или Регистрация, чтобы присоединиться к беседе.
Время создания страницы: 0.093 секунд
